Manchester United have already brought in Raphael Varane and Jadon Sancho this summer and most experts believe the signing of a new central midfielder is next on their agenda.

The Old Trafford outfit have been linked with midfielders such as Ruben Neves, Camavinga, Saul Niguez and Declan Rice but according to The Athletic reporter Laurie Whitwell, Man United are not likely to sign anyone this summer.

‘Camavinga appears to offer the most realistic recruit,’ Whitwell said while updating about all the potential targets, as quoted. ‘The 18-year-old has one year left on his Rennes contract so his price this summer would be reduced as a result.

‘Saul has been on United’s radar since the days of David Moyes.

‘Both players are represented by Stellar, an agency with which United have a good relationship.

‘Neves, in Jorge Mendes’s stable, has been scouted and Wolverhampton Wanderers have sold key players in the past but he has three years left on his contract.’

Will Manchester United be able to bring in a new central midfielder?

With Pogba’s future in doubt, Manchester United have been actively scouting a new midfielder but if this report from The Athletic is to be believed then United are not likely to get the job done this summer.

Declan Rice has shown no signs of discontent yet so West Ham United are really confident of holding onto him for at least one more season. And with Chelsea also interested in him, Manchester United will not find it easy to sign the England international.

As far as Camavinga is concerned, the midfielder is ready to take his chances by snubbing a move during the ongoing transfer window.

Saul Niguez is also being eyed by Liverpool while Ruben Neves is wanted by Arsenal.

Manchester United already have several central midfielders in their first-team squad right now which is why Ole is might be ready to take his chances and stick with the duo of Fred and McTominay for one more season.

Also, some rumours have suggested that Man United are not pushing for a new midfielder since they are confident that Paul Pogba will sign a new deal this year.
